I was so excited to dive into Visions of Darkness! A heroine juggling two realities—one awake and one in a nightmare world—sounded totally up my alley. Throw in a forbidden romance, and I was hooked. Sadly, the execution didn’t quite deliver.
On the bright side, I loved the dark, cryptic vibes—it had this haunted, almost psychological thriller feel to it that I enjoyed. The idea of a dream-world war bleeding into reality was unique, and there were definitely some gripping moments scattered throughout.
That said, the story fell flat for me. The romance was nice, but the constant reminders of how much the characters loved each other got old fast. Their bond was clear through their actions, so the overexplaining felt unnecessary.
The world-building was another letdown. The lore had so much potential, but it was mostly dumped on the reader, which made the pacing drag. I really wanted a more natural, immersive exploration of the world.
And then there’s the cliffhanger—I will say it didn't cause me to gasp, but I'm sure some will find it very frustrating while waiting for a follow-up book to be written. While the premise was strong, the execution left me disappointed.

This is a departure from what I expect from this author and one I enjoyed very much. aria faced some difficult family dynamics in this imaginative world where she fought demons in her dreams and woke in the “real” world carrying the scars of her battle, which led to her parents being scared enough to try to force her into a mental hospital. The issue is that it allows the demons easier access to her. pax, her partner in the dream world and also, her soul mate, breaks the rules in order to save her (getting together in the real world risks him turning bad). Action packed with much lore, this ends in a cliffhanger with this story spanning who knows how many stories.
